Gault&Millau's review
Launois Père et Fils was founded in 1872. Since then, the business has been handed down from father to son and daughter. Séverine and Caroline Launois are the eighth generation. Harvesting and handling, the family estate covers 30 hectares of vines and produces around 200,000 bottles. A vine and wine museum was created 36 years ago and is open to visitors, as is a château in Villers-aux-Bois where the family still lives. Lunch is available at the museum and château, subject to reservation.
